Torcci 2013 16.2 h chestnut gelding

Torcci (cute name!) was known to us before we took his listing today. His trainer is convinced that he was abused prior to coming to him, while he was racing in Louisiana. He is territorial in his stall and is reluctant to be caught in his stall, although he will happily come front and center when he hears a peppermint wrapper. Torcci’s groom gets along well with him and vice versa, so he is capable of forming a trusting relationship, with a soft touch that comes from mutual respect. Torcci is already a big boy and still has lots of growing to do. We admired his shiny copper coat and beautiful build with lovely neck and shoulder. Torcci is relatively lightly raced with only 16 starts and 3 wins, 1 second and 1 third, so he has his racing chops, but it’s taken a toll on his young body. He has a set osselet on his left front but is reported to be racing sound on it. His trainer just doesn’t want to push him anymore, and we share his opinion that some time off being a horse and bonding with his human will yield a very nice riding buddy. As we were passing by his barn later in the morning, another trainer in his shedrow told us that Torcci has a ton of personality and amuses them on a daily basis, playing with anything left near his stall and mugging for mints. It’s always nice to hear endorsements from others who see the horses on a daily basis.
